Output c40b7600649e6a834a9693633a91148b436c048e34a00f9bdbc97e10395e986a:1

value
29448800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2cb5f3fd91b16d98e3bb871c492ee6c62816f7d OP_EQUAL
address
3LubTNFMFjvbu8hBUXa969Z72dv4pjpSsg
transaction
c40b7600649e6a834a9693633a91148b436c048e34a00f9bdbc97e10395e986a
confirmations
423325
spent
true

5 Sat Ranges